This will be my first synth challenge and I was wondering, if it is also allowed to use stock presets of the synth on top of your own ?
Rules were not clear enough for me about that. And is it, for example, allowed to use cloudseed, a free reverb, as it also has a lot of modulation built in (but it is still a reverb) ?

Post

AdamButt wrote: Tue Mar 02, 2021 12:31 pm This will be my first synth challenge and I was wondering, if it is also allowed to use stock presets of the synth on top of your own ?
Rules were not clear enough for me about that. And is it, for example, allowed to use cloudseed, a free reverb, as it also has a lot of modulation built in (but it is still a reverb) ?
You are allowed to use any stock preset, the restriction is only on paid/commercial presets for synths.

You can use any free reverb, but are not supposed to use the modulation section/parameters of the reverb.
